当前位置:主页 > 科技论文 > 计算机论文 >

海量存储安全系统框架和快速定位算法的研究

发布时间:2020-06-14 20:03
【摘要】:随着网络规模的日益增大,网络资源的急速膨胀,用户对数据安全性和获取速度有着越来越高的要求,这使得分布式存储技术面临着巨大的挑战。数据规模越来越大,查询也越来越复杂,传统的索引系统已经难以适应迅速增长的应用要求。因此本文研究了一种分布式存储策略,使得存储后数据具有一定的安全性和容错能力,提出了基于改进跳表的快速定位算法来解决查找速度问题。 本文在以上研究的基础上设计了一个基于存储安全性框架下的具有快速定位功能的存储系统,该系统具有良好的安全性、可用性及数据查找效率。主要内容如下: (1)对存储安全技术、定位查找技术及数据分离算法进行了研究。探讨了存储安全技术中主要通过物理安全与软件安全实现数据安全存储,总结了定位查找技术中实现数据快速查找的各种技术手段,并对数据分离技术和算法进行了初步分析。 (2)研究了存储安全系统策略。对于实现存储安全性,考虑可以用分散存储来保证存储系统安全性与可用性。通过对RS算法的研究,解决数据的分离与拆分过程中效率与容错性的问题。最后通过分析算法证明其具有安全性和高效性,保障了海量数据中数据处理效率与存储的安全性。 (3)为了保证在存储系统中数据读取时服务器端的数据定位查找效率,本文提出了基于改进跳表结构的数据定位算法,该算法通过对双向跳表结构的研究,证明了双向跳表结构具有平均查找时间快,编程易实现等特点,适合处理大规模数据。 (4)通过之前两种算法的研究与分析,本文提出了一个具有快速定位功能的存储安全框架,结合两种技术在此基础上对系统各功能进行设计,实现了安全性与效率的综合提高。
【学位授予单位】:西安建筑科技大学
【学位级别】:硕士
【学位授予年份】:2011
【分类号】:TP393.09;TP333
【图文】:

示意图,表头,过程,示意图


于等于最大元素,则范围出错<T>*p=head; //从表头开始搜索 i=levels;i>=0;i--) //从最高层起搜索,直到最低hile(p->link[i]->element<x) p=p->link[i];p->link[0]->element){结束时,若 x==p->link[0]->element,则成功p->link[0]->element;turn Success;turn NotPresent; //否则,搜索失败

指针,三级,结点值,多级指针


(int i=0;i<=levels&&last[i]->link[i]==p;i++)last[i]->link[i]=p->link[i];while(levels>0&&head->link[levels]==tail) levels--;x=p->element;delete p;return Success;于双指针跳表的数据快速定位算法跳表中的数据查找过对跳表数据结构的研究,我们发现:当我们在跳表中查找数据时,对行比较,不管检索成功与否,总会跳过其中部分结点值的比较过程。尤表中含有多级指针时,数据查找过程会跳过更多的结点值。

【参考文献】

相关期刊论文 前4条

1 苏勇;周敬利;余胜生;姜明华;刘钢;;基于Agent自主存储系统的数据定位机制[J];计算机工程与应用;2006年23期

2 吴恒山,徐晓军,桂浩;基于改进B+树索引的结构连接算法[J];计算机工程;2005年16期

3 郑纬民,舒继武;下一代分布式智能网络存储系统的发展趋势[J];世界电信;2004年08期

4 冯丹;;网络存储关键技术的研究及进展[J];移动通信;2009年11期

相关会议论文 前1条

1 丁华;廖学军;汪荣峰;;基于海量空间信息的索引技术研究[A];2005年中国索引学会年会暨学术研讨会论文集[C];2005年

相关硕士学位论文 前1条

1 吕俊燕;基于改进B~+树算法的数据索引机制研究[D];辽宁工程技术大学;2008年



本文编号:2713287

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/jisuanjikexuelunwen/2713287.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户8277a***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com